The crankshaft and bearings are vital components in the engine of your vehicle, playing a crucial role in converting the reciprocating motion of the pistons into rotational motion, which ultimately powers the vehicle. Understanding their functions and maintenance is essential for ensuring the smooth and efficient operation of your engine.
The crankshaft, the heart of the engine, is a rotating shaft that receives the downward force from the pistons and transforms it into rotational motion. It is made of high-strength steel or cast iron to withstand the immense loads and stresses it is subjected to.

Bearing Type | Location | Function |
---|---|---|
Main Bearings | Between crankshaft and engine block | Support crankshaft, handle engine weight |
Rod Bearings | Connecting connecting rods to rod journals | Connect pistons to crankshaft |
Camshaft Bearings | Support and guide camshaft | Regulate valve timing |
